Rory McIlroy Set to Compete in the 2026 Hero Dubai Desert Classic

Rory McIlroy has officially announced his participation in the 2026 Hero Dubai Desert Classic, scheduled to take place at Emirates Golf Club from January 22 to 25, 2026. This comes on the heels of a remarkable season during which he achieved a career Grand Slam at Augusta National.

Currently leading the Race to Dubai Rankings and gearing up for Europe’s Ryder Cup title defense, the five-time Major champion will be aiming for a record fifth Dallah Trophy at this prestigious event, often referred to as the “Major of the Middle East.” Attendees can look forward to fresh experiences and activities both on the course and off, further solidifying the tournament’s reputation as a premier sporting and social event in the UAE.

McIlroy’s appearance in 2026 marks the 20th anniversary of his first participation in the tournament as an amateur in 2006. He claimed his inaugural professional win at this venue in 2009 and added more titles in 2015, 2023, and 2024. His thrilling victory in 2024 marked his fourth championship, exemplifying his lasting bond with both Dubai and its supporters.

“This has been a truly remarkable year for me, and I am eager for what lies ahead,” stated the World Number Two. “The Hero Dubai Desert Classic has always been one of my most cherished tournaments, and I am very much looking forward to returning to Emirates Golf Club in January. I see Dubai as a second home – the reception from the crowd is always fantastic, making it an ideal way to kick off the year.”

In addition to top-tier golf, attendees can enjoy the lively atmosphere of Tournament Town, which will offer live music, entertainment, food trucks, family-friendly activities, arts and crafts, wellness opportunities, and much more. General admission is complimentary on Thursday and Friday, while early bird tickets for the weekend start at Dhs75. Admission is free for children aged 17 and under throughout the event.

Select premium hospitality packages are also available. The Dallah Lounge, conveniently situated between the 9th and 18th greens, provides gourmet dining and exclusive rooftop views, with prices starting from Dhs1,890. The Social on Sixteen, which overlooks the iconic 16th hole and is expanding for 2026, features four hours of dining and beverages along with unparalleled views starting from Dhs625.

Now in its third consecutive year of GEO certification, the tournament is committed to sustainability, promoting initiatives such as eco-friendly transportation and a dedicated Mental Fitness Zone for players and their teams.

Simon Corkill, the executive tournament director for the Hero Dubai Desert Classic, remarked, “Rory’s return is a stellar way to launch our 2026 event. We greatly appreciate his involvement, and to welcome him back as the Masters Champion after an exceptionally stellar season adds remarkable prestige to our tournament. With the introduction of reasonably priced weekend tickets, our enhanced sustainability initiatives, and increased focus on wellness, family-friendly activities, and entertainment in Tournament Town, we’re transforming the Hero Dubai Desert Classic into not just a top event on the DP World Tour but also a must-see highlight on Dubai’s sporting and social calendar.”

Entering its 37th year, the Hero Dubai Desert Classic retains its status as the Middle East’s oldest professional golf tournament and a premier Rolex Series event on the DP World Tour.
